Rail Operations Planner | West Melbourne, Victoria Apply now Job no: Work type: Full timeLocation: VictoriaCategories: RailAbout us Qube is Australia’s largest integrated provider of import and export logistics services with a market capitalisation of around $6.5 billion as at 30 June 2024. We operate in over 200 locations across Australia, New Zealand and South East Asia with a workforce of more than 11,000 employees. Our purpose is to help our customers, communities, industries and people to Thrive through a relentless focus on our five priorities – Safety, Wellbeing, Planet, Opportunity and Performance. Our business is comprised of two core divisions: the Operating Division, and Qube’s 50 per cent interest in Patrick Terminals, Australia’s leading container terminal operator. The Operating Division comprises two business units: Qube Logistics and Infrastructure and Qube Ports and Bulk. About the role The Rail Planner’s primary objective is to manage rail operations and planning in a safe, environmentally sensitive and efficient manner. This involves close customer consultation and implementing, monitoring and reporting of rail services and train operations in accordance with company requirements. This position is responsible for the management of BSL container and wagon assets in a manner that meets QLRS and customer business requirements.
